Ciccone reads as a regional hub with its own identity and everyday convenience; The Gap is a regional smaller community with local services and a more relaxed pace.
Ciccone pulls ahead on housing affordability, whereas The Gap is the better pick for a quieter safety profile and public transport access. On housing, Ciccone sits in a affordable band, compared with a well priced feel in The Gap.
Families and investors may find Ciccone the better fit, while retirees and households prioritising schools are more likely to prefer The Gap.
